Venue FAQs

Unfortunately, we do not hold a licence for your wedding ceremony. However, we hold many wedding receptions at Exeter Racecourse. Click here to find out more.

Exclusive use of the venue on your chosen evening for the full hire period. The full operational from our Events Team in the run-up to your event and one of our Event Managers to co-ordinate and deliver your event on the day. Security staff and cleaning.

Provisional dates can be held without commitment. The length of time that dates can be provisionally held depends on the popularity of the date.

 

Clients will always be given notice and an opportunity to confirm before a provisionally held date is released from them. Once clients have notified us that they would like to book an event confirmation of an event requires a signed copy of the contract which is issued alongside our and conditions. On receipt of the signed contract, a 25% deposit invoice is payable, with the balance due 60 days prior to the event date.

With everyday conferencing/meetings we ordinarily do not allow external catering to be brought on site as we are contracted with JCC, however, this can be discussed for larger/outdoor events. Please get in touch with us.

We have a well-stocked bar and a great selection of wines upon request – however yes they can bring wine in but there is a corkage charge.

Step free access is available at the main entrance to the racecourse which can be reached via the main car park where the parking spaces are available. There are lifts in both our buildings.
